What is the detailed explanation of the steps for right-side reverse parking?

When the right starting sensor line appears and aligns with the lower edge of the left rearview mirror, turn the steering wheel fully to the right. Observe the right rearview mirror. When the far-right line becomes visible and the distance between the car body and the parking spot corner is less than 30 cm, turn the steering wheel back halfway. When the parking spot corner disappears from the lower edge of the right rearview mirror, continue turning the steering wheel fully to the right. Observe the right rearview mirror. When the parking spot boundary line aligns parallel with the car body, quickly straighten the steering wheel and continuously adjust the car body. Maintain parallelism between the car body and the parking spot boundary line. Stop when the front boundary line of the parking spot appears in the left rearview mirror.
